This first collection of poems by John Riordan observes closely the declaration by the American poet Marianne Moore that poetry should provide 'a place for the authentic'. A native of Dublin, John Riordan now lives in West Cork with his wife and youngest daughter, having sold his communications business. He is a regular contributor to the Clonakilty Writers' Group, and his work has appeared in several publications.
